Output 4341eb756285c3df4dd12e2bf3d532d9de29cbc487d9b2e212dc026209e2b16a:23

value
1080637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f16a9ec58d4279270feb86d8dfd6875b767d95 OP_EQUAL
address
384qkh4VEfE1uMZFL3oTEqf6xBzc9bVh7m
transaction
4341eb756285c3df4dd12e2bf3d532d9de29cbc487d9b2e212dc026209e2b16a
spent
true